ImSEO is a company, located at Toronto, Ontario M5H, Canada. Visit their website or LinkedIn profile for more detailed information.
You will be updated every month with information such as where your new visitors are coming from (Local, Canada, North America, Globally), how long searchers stay on your website, which links they're clicking, which keywords they typed on Search Engines to get to your website, which searchers converted into sales or membership signups, and much more!ImSEO has vast experience with many SEO projects for small businesses in Toronto, and would like to work with you personally to help you bring more customers through the door with advanced SEO Techniques.
Tags : #Establishment
Location :
Toronto, Ontario M5H
Added by
Jopie, at 01 January 2020